Hi! I'm building an open source home video monitoring system, and naturally this needs to be able to make long recordings from the cameras, and store them as video files. Right now I'm only supporting h264, and writing into an MP4 file. This works perfectly, aside from the fact that if the monitoring system loses power during recording, such that I haven't called av_write_trailer yet, then the video file is unplayable.
Is there a way to stream to a video file such that most of it will be playable, even if the system loses power? Thanks, Ben
